The 69 Malibu grill and the SS grill are the same except the SS is blacked
out. The 300 used a different grill which also came in silver and SS
blackout.

> Thomas,
>   If you have an original grill there should be holes already drilled
> for the SS emblem even if it was a Malibu grill(bowtie emblem used same
> holes). If it was replaced sometime, for a long period all one could get
> were 300 deluxe grills. They did not have an emblem or a chrome strip on
> the center rib so no holes. Thus you will have to drill it. The correct
> color for a 69 SS grill is silver ribs and blacked out fins (flat black)
> good luck
